On Tue, May 05, 2020 at 05:15:16PM +0300, Andy Shevchenko wrote:
> On Tue, May 5, 2020 at 4:29 PM Calvin Johnson
> > + if (sscanf(cp, "ethernet-phy-id%4x.%4x",
> > + &upper, &lower) == 2) {
>
> > + *phy_id = ((upper & 0xFFFF) << 16) | (lower & 0xFFFF);
>
> How upper can be bigger than 0xfff? Same for lower.
I think your comment is incorrect here. Four hex digits can be larger
than 0xfff. "1000" interpreted as hex is four hex digits and larger
than 0xfff, for example.
